EFFICIENCY OF WINTER WHEAT FOLIAR FERTILIZATION UNDER CONDITIONS OF FOOTHILL ZONE IN RNO-ALANIA

A lot of modern researches deals with foliar nutrient application. The use of biological fertilizers obtained from natural raw materials during the agricultural crops cultivation for foliar treatment of plants within the growing season is of particular importance. In the period 2022-2024, special researches were conducted to study the response of winter wheat varieties to foliar treatment, depending on the growth regulator and microfertilizers, on the productivity and quality of winter wheat seeds. The current research is aimed at studying: the growth and development characteristics of winter wheat varieties based on the fertilizers used; the effect of the growth regulator and microfertilizers on the photosynthetic activity of wheat crops; the effect of the fertilizers used on the yield and quality of winter wheat seeds; the economic assessment of the studied growth regulators and microfertilizers effectiveness during the winter wheat cultivation. The results of the current research showed that winter wheat crops treatment with a solution of the growth regulators Bigus and VR, and the microfertilizer Ultramag Kombi highly effected the crops structure, photosynthetic potential, assimilation surface of crops, photosynthesis productivity, dry biomass of plants, the yield, and quality of wheat seeds. According to the experimental variants, the yield was in the period of 4.46 to 4.87 t/ha, the yield with fertilizers increased with 0.52-0.93 t/ha or 13.2-23.6% for the Elanchik variety, for the Bagrat variety it was 4.53-4.98 t/ha, 0.57-1.02 t/ha, or 14.4-25.8%, which is more than the control. The most significant increase in yield – 1.02 t/ha relative to the control was in the joint treatment experimental variant with the growth regulator + microfertilizer for the Bagrat variety. With a maximum yield of 4.87 and 4.98 t/ha, pure income amounted to 41.05-42.81 thousand rubles for both varieties. Profitability amounted to 111.3-116.1%.
